We are working with a friendly and supportive landscape architecture team based in Worcestershire that are looking to recruit a Senior Landscape Architect. The team works across an exciting mix of projects in both urban and rural contexts, offering the opportunity to be involved in a broad range of design work from concept through to delivery. The studio environment is collaborative, with a strong focus on high-quality design and teamwork.
The successful Senior Landscape Architect will play an important role in delivering landscape projects across all stages, working closely with colleagues and external consultants.
SENIOR LANDSCAPE ARCHITECT RESPONSIBILITIES WILL INCLUDE:- Leading individual projects on a day-to-day basis
- Delivering work across RIBA stages 1 to 7
- Contributing to both design and technical outputs
- Working collaboratively with internal and external design teams
- A degree in Landscape Architecture
- Experience delivering design projects across RIBA stages 1 to 7
- Good knowledge of construction and planting
- Comfortable working within design teams
- Ability to manage projects on a day-to-day basis
- CMLI desirable but not essential
- Proficiency in Vectorworks, AutoCAD and InDesign
- Full right to work in the UK
- Full UK driving licence
